Drinking Bottled Drinking Water

It is important to drink plenty of water each day and you often see people carrying around plastic bottles of it. In many instances bottled water doesn’t taste any better than the tap water but manufacturers of bottled water want you to think differently. Remember, you are drinking Plastic Water that has contaminants from the plastic bottle.

Instead of getting a new bottle each time you drink water, get some reusable containers. You can fill them up with water and even ice if you prefer and drink them everywhere you go. There are many sizes, colors, and designs that you can choose from. This process will significantly reduce the amount of plastic that is in our environment.

If you do live in an area where it isn’t safe to drink the tap water then you need to make sure you recycle those plastic bottles, that way they don’t end up in landfills.

You can also get bottled water delivered to your home in large containers, then you can just fill up your own water bottles that you reuse from there. That is a great way to get healthy water and to eliminate waste at the same time. You will also find that getting bottled water this way is cheaper than buying those individual bottles at the store and from the vending machines.
